-
FIXED IND 120UH 66MA 13 OHM TH
Please send RFQ , we will respond immediately.
Quantity:
WJ15EDGVH3M-3.5-3*11p-14-RNA
Reliance North America
1206010
Phoenix Contact
DW-03-15-T-S-250
Samtec Inc.
341-098-560-201
EDAC Inc.
SMPJ304TR
InterFET